Preguntas etiquetadas 'git-rebase'

Con el comando git -rebase, puedes aceptar cambios de una rama y reproducirlos sobre otra rama.
17
respuestas

Cancelar git cancelar

¿Alguien sabe lo fácil que es cancelar git rebase? La única forma que se me ocurre es ir manualmente: git verifica el elemento de fijación principal en ambas ramas, luego crea una rama de tempo Cherry: selecciona todas las fijaciones reemplazando manualmente ...
set 25 sep. '08 a las 8:59 pm
24
respuestas

Eliminar un commit de una rama en Git

Me gustaría saber cómo eliminar una solución. "eliminar", quiero decir, es como si no hubiera confirmado esta solución, y cuando empujo en el futuro, mis cambios no harán clic en la rama remota. Leí la ayuda git, y creo que ...
set 27 ago. '09 a las 6:39
14
respuestas

¿Cuándo usas git rebase en lugar de git merge?

Cuando se recomienda usar git rebase vs. git merge? ¿Necesito volver a unirme después de un reinicio exitoso?
fijado el 29 de abril '09 a las 11:26 pm
10
respuestas

Git workflow y rebase vs fusionar preguntas

Utilizo Git ahora durante un par de meses en un proyecto con otro desarrollador. Tengo muchos años de experiencia con SVN, así que creo que traigo mucho equipaje a la relación. Escuché que Git es ideal para ramificarse y fusionarse, y hasta ahora yo ...
fijado el 19 de enero '09 a las 18:16
4
respuestas

Cómo reinstalar la rama local con el asistente remoto

He clonado el proyecto desde la rama principal del repositorio remoto remoto_repo. Creo una nueva rama, y ​​arreglo esta rama. Otros programadores hicieron clic en remote_repo para hacerse con la rama. Ahora necesito volver a cargar mi rama RB en el maestro remote_re ...
fijado el 28 de octubre '11 a las 15:39
14
respuestas

¿Cómo eliminar / eliminar un archivo grande del historial de confirmaciones en el repositorio Git?

A veces borro una copia de DVD en un proyecto de sitio web, luego casualmente git commit -a -m ..., y zap, el repositorio fue volado a 2,2 gigas. La próxima vez que hice algunos cambios, eliminé el archivo de video y lo arreglé todo, pero el archivo comprimido aún está en el repositorio ...
fijado el 20 de enero '10 a las 14:18
7
respuestas

Cómo alternar múltiples confirmaciones

Tengo dos ramas. Commit a es la cabeza de uno y el otro tiene b, c, d, e y f encima de a. Quiero mover c, d, e y f a la primera rama sin cometer b. Usar el selector de cerezas es fácil: compruebe la primera rama de cerezas, seleccione una a una c a f ...
fijado el 04 de noviembre '09 a las 3:07
9
respuestas

Squash los dos primeros se compromete en git?

Con git rebase --interactive <commit>, puede juntar cualquier número de confirmaciones en una. Todo esto es genial si no quieres que el squash arregle la fijación original. Parece imposible. ¿Hay maneras de lograrlo ...
establecido el 28 de febrero '09 a las 23:55
5
respuestas

¿Cuál es la diferencia entre 'git merge' y 'git rebase'?

¿Cuál es la diferencia entre git merge y git rebase?
establecido el 21 de mayo de '13 a las 12:06
15
respuestas

¿Cómo se arregla la sentadilla de todo git en uno?

¿Cómo se corta todo el repositorio antes de la primera confirmación? Puedo volver a instalar antes de la primera confirmación, pero me dejará con dos confirmaciones. ¿Hay una manera de referirse a una solución antes de la primera?
puesta el 01 nov. '09 a las 11:38
2
respuestas

¿Qué hace exactamente git "rebase -preserve-merges" (y por qué?)

La documentación de git para el comando rebase es bastante corta: --preserve-fusiones En lugar de ignorar las fusiones, intente recrearlas. Esto utiliza la maquinaria interactiva internamente, pero su combinación con la opción interactiva explícitamente es general ...
fijado el 10 de abril 13 a las 4:29
5
respuestas

¿Cambiar root commit en git?

Hay formas de cambiar un mensaje de confirmaciones posteriores: git commit --ame # para la confirmación más reciente de git rebase --interactive master ~ 2 # pero requiere * parent * ¿Cómo puede cambiar el mensaje de confirmación de la primera com ...
fijado el 22 de enero '10 a las 21:21
2
respuestas

git pull vs git fetch git rebase

Otra pregunta dijo que git pull es similar a git fetch + git merge. Pero, ¿cuál es la diferencia entre git pull y git fetch + git rebase?
Establecido el 28 de julio del '10 a las 23:16.
32
respuestas

git rebase: "error: no se puede mostrar el 'archivo': permiso denegado"

Yo uso git, e hice una pequeña corrección, seguida de una grande. Decidí usar git rebase para aplastar los dos compromisos juntos antes de hacer clic en ellos. (Nunca he hecho esto antes). Entonces, hice: git rebase -i HEAD ~ 2 Wow ...
establecido el 12 de mayo de '11 a las 0:33
3
respuestas

En git, ¿cuál es la diferencia entre fusionar - squash y rebase?

Soy nuevo en git, y estoy tratando de entender la diferencia entre squash y rebase. Como yo lo entiendo, aplastas cuando rebases.
Establecido el 11 de marzo de 2010 a las 20:33.